100 YEARS AGO From June 10, 1926

Must Be More Interest or No Chautauqua, no dissatisfaction with the program this year, but guarantors seem indisposed to back project without other support. The weather this year has not been favorable to large attendance, and the early dates probably had some effect on keeping down the sale of tickets. There has been no dissatisfaction with the quality of the entertainment offered, but guarantors, generally the same persons year after year, in the main, seem to have lost intestine backing a proposition that has not sufficient public support to permit those guarantors to come through without financial loss.
